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5207 6852610 021974461 85926 25485
14899 711
14899 711
51 83067 473034258 596774122 46566550
All about undefined
Interested in learning more?
14899 711
51 83067 473034258 596774122 46566550
See more
04280186 554 10047086
852 713140 59889
See more
27871410384 069969849 247620
5662157 155 61424
See more